Output 644c14d0c0903399316f913c862fe8841fdd53b5c05e35a5bf863fa4c79c36b1:1

value
399983011
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9996342efdfc5d1940aa31ec7ac819dbb5955333 OP_EQUALVERIFY OP_CHECKSIG
address
1F16KhNDJUSLeYwLaKvyAYCGTE26EZpeXA
transaction
644c14d0c0903399316f913c862fe8841fdd53b5c05e35a5bf863fa4c79c36b1
confirmations
471519
spent
true